Former Transportation Secretary Pete Buttigieg was in Iowa campaigning for Democratic candidates. During his visit, he spoke with reporters and was asked about a potential 2028 presidential bid. Buttigieg's response has sparked speculation about his future plans.
His campaigning in Iowa is notable, as the state is key to Democratic presidential primaries and was the only state he won in his 2020 bid.
